angelia has $148.02 in a savings account that she opened 10 years ago. the amount of money in the account can be represented by

the expression 148.02 left-parenthesis 1.04 right-parenthesis superscript t minus 10 baseline, where t represents the number of years since she opened the account. which expression is equivalent to 148.02 left-parenthesis 1.04 right-parenthesis superscript t minus 10 baseline?

Based on the derivation below, the expression that is equivalent to148.02(1.04)^(t - 10) is 100(1.04)^t.

<h3>How do we derive an equivalent expression?</h3>

The expression in the question can be rewritten as follows:

148.02(1.04)^(t - 10)

The expression that is equivalent to it can be obtained as follows:

= 148.02 * 1.04^t * 1.04^-10

= 148.02 * (1 / 1.04^10) * 1.04^t

= 148.02 * (1 / 1.4802) * 1.04^t

= 100* 1.04^t

= 100(1.04)^t
